Heads up: if the Lintrock baseline file in the Quarrow repo drifts from main, CI fails with a "stale baseline" error even when the code is fine. Quick fix is to regenerate the baseline on a clean checkout and re-push. If a customer build is blocked, confirm the failing run matches the token below before escalating.

build token for yadug-yagag: htk21_c863c33eb8b82c0c9c152

## Building Access — Spares Room (Hullbrook Annex)

Contractors: the spare hardware room is down the east corridor on the ground floor, third door on the left. Sign in at the front desk first and grab a visitor lanyard. Anything you take out, jot it in the blue logbook — yes, even the little stuff. The door self-locks, so don't wedge it. To get in, punch in the code below.

staff pass of hagug-taguf = bdg-HJ-9

# Harwick Plant Capacity Decision — Restricted

Following the June review, the Harwick facility will not expand line three this year. Demand forecasts for the Solquist range came in 14% under plan, and the capital case no longer clears our hurdle rate. Instead, we will run extended shifts on lines one and two through peak season. Finance should model the revised depreciation schedule and defer the tooling budget to next fiscal year. Maintenance spend stays unchanged. The confidential planning note relevant to this decision appears below.

management briefing: Only 33 of the 205 pilot accounts renewed Kasath, so a churn review is set for October 17. Weniusek Logistics is in early talks to buy Holethax Freight for about $345.6 million.

# Flaglight Rollouts — Approvals

Quick version for on-call: any rollout touching more than 5% of traffic needs an approval in Flaglight before the ramp continues. Kill switches don't need approval — just flip them and note it in the incident channel. Scheduled ramps pause automatically if error budget burns hot. If you're stuck at 2 a.m. with a pending approval, there's one person authorized to override, and that's the approver below.

account owner for tagep-bafof: Norael Gilax Juleth